RMT and a bit of advice.

Adamant Speed Boost Blaziken (Life Orb)
(252 atk, 252 spe, 4hp)
Flare Blitz
Hi Jump Kick
Rock Slide
Protect

I generally start with Blaziken. Pop a protect, to ensure a quick speed boost and then move on to Hi Jump Kick. Flare Blitz is powerful but I'm sincerely considering replacing it with Fire Kick due to the Life orb already hitting me with a recoil.

Adamant Technician Scizor (Choice Band)
(248hp, 252atk, 8spe)
Bullet Punch
Brick Break
U-Turn
Pursuit

Scizor is my scout, and quickswitch. He can take a few hits more than I expected him to be able to upon placement in my team, so it makes it easy to switch into Gliscor when I'm up against a poor typing. Bullet Punch is always good, too. :p

Impish Poison Heal Gliscor (Toxic Orb)
(244hp, 248 def, 16 Spe)
Earthquake
Toxic
Ice Fang
Roost

Gliscor is my favorite. I can always rely on his Roost/Poison Heal to keep me topped up. His STAB EQ is never disappointing either. I don't have any complaints about this one so I don't really think I'll be changing him.

Sassy Aegislash
(252s.def,252hp,4def)
Shadow Sneak
Iron Head
Toxic
King's Shield

Aegislash is my newest addition to the team. A quirky pokemon to be sure. I basically use her as a predictive stat dropper. If I come across a physical poke that is of a typing I'm not inherently resistent to, I just U-Turn from Scizor into Aegislash and King's Shield him down, then Toxic. Hasn't failed me yet.

Mostly I'm looking for advice on Aegislash's moveset, and what item to give her. The team is working out pretty well, in online competition, but I just feel like it could probably be improved. I find myself using Mega Gengar less than I think a Mega should be.
Also considering switching out Blaziken since she is considered an Uber, to make the team OU compatible.
